xslt producing html
According to Kay's book "XSLT Programmer's Reference":  <quote>In HTML the
terminator for a processing instruction is ">" rather than "?>", and this
difference is handled automatically by the HTML output method...</quote>, so
it would appear you are producing HTML output.

My output is still missing the second question mark.  The following works:
<xsl:template match="php-echo">
   <xsl:processing-instruction>
      echo '<xsl:value-of select="text()"/>';
   ?</xsl:processing-instruction>
</xsl:template>

But why doesn't that second question mark appear automaticly?
